Workflow Description
Automation monitors a Google Sheets spreadsheet for website URLs, takes screenshots of each link, and stores the images directly in a designated Google Drive folder, creating an organized, searchable visual archive of web content.
How it works
- 1.Monitor a new row in Google Sheets containing a website URL
- 2.Capture a screenshot of the webpage referenced in the URL
- 3.Save the screenshot automatically to the specified Google Drive folder
Use cases
- Document e-commerce stores and web products with organized visual records
- Preserve snapshots of important web pages for review and comparison
- Build a screenshot library to track website design changes over time
Requirements
- Active Google Sheets account with a spreadsheet containing a URLs column
- Google Drive account with a designated folder for storing screenshots
- Authorization for the automation to access both Google Sheets and Drive

How to Use
- 1.Click "Download Template"
- 2.Open your n8n dashboard
- 3.Go to Workflows > Import from File
- 4.Select downloaded file and configure credentials
